Transaction 3f0e5a304e2c7706307a3bef04dfcf44f00aa40011b4a5742dfd39e901684311
1 Input
1 Output
-
3f0e5a304e2c7706307a3bef04dfcf44f00aa40011b4a5742dfd39e901684311:0
- value
- 24973926
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 224d6b198ad4654a36add6bc6c27b6997835d5db OP_EQUAL
- address
- 34pPeBr9E8UKm53FSrre9spCniz3P4g4tg